|Mission=CHOISE's mission is to advance the fundamental science of hybrid organic-inorganic semiconductors to develop new materials for energy conversion applications. It focuses on understanding and controlling the properties of these materials to enhance solar energy conversion, optoelectronics, and energy-efficient devices.
